What This Specialty Actually Involves
At its core, orthodontics corrects the positioning of teeth and the interaction between the upper and lower jaws. Conditions treated under the orthodontics scope span subtle bite irregularities and minor rotations all the way to complex bite problems requiring phased treatment. Understanding your specific situation calls for a thorough clinical exam — never a generic protocol.
Orthodontics serves far more people than the old stereotypes suggest. Even though most people think of childhood and adolescence, grown patients now make up a significant segment of orthodontics patients. Interceptive orthodontics for growing patients can play an important role as early as age seven to prevent more complex problems later.
Past the cosmetic benefits, orthodontics supports overall bite health and comfort. Straight teeth are significantly easier to keep free of plaque and buildup, which helps prevent cavities, gum disease, and tooth wear. A well-aligned jaw relationship can also relieve jaw pain that patients may not realize was stemming from structural imbalances in the jaw.
Our Orthodontics Care Options
ClearWave Dental & Aesthetics offers a broad more info selection of orthodontics solutions tailored to varying age groups, budgets, and treatment timelines. Here is a look at the primary options available through our orthodontics program:
- Classic Fixed Metal Braces — Time-tested and highly effective, metal braces apply consistent pressure through bonded hardware to systematically shift teeth into proper alignment. Ideal for complex cases and younger patients.
- Aesthetic Ceramic Braces — Functionally similar to metal braces but made with enamel-shaded components that complement the natural color of teeth. A popular choice among image-conscious individuals who want effective treatment with less visibility.
- Transparent Aligner Systems — Employing a sequence of custom-fabricated, removable trays to move teeth in controlled stages without fixed hardware. Options include leading aligner therapy programs tailored through digital scanning and 3D planning.
- Phase 1 Early Interceptive Orthodontics — Designed for younger patients often before all permanent teeth have come in to guide emerging teeth and bone structure before permanent teeth are fully positioned. Often shortens or prevents the complexity of more extensive treatment later.
- Orthodontic Retainers — Critical for preserving the tooth positions established during active orthodontic treatment. Fixed lingual wire and removable Hawley or clear styles are offered based on each patient's case, age, and compliance history.
- Palatal Expanders — Applied to gradually expand the upper jaw in growing patients to create room for erupting permanent teeth. A clinically proven technique that sometimes make unnecessary tooth extractions later.
- Comprehensive Orthodontics for Grown Patients — Thoughtfully planned orthodontics pathways for grown-up smiles who want to correct alignment as adults. Subtle treatment methods, accommodating hours, and collaboration across multiple dental specialties allow grown patients to find it entirely realistic.
- Functional Bite Therapy — Addressing Class I, II, and III bite relationships through precise appliance sequencing to improve chewing efficiency.
The Real Advantages of Expert Orthodontics
Pursuing orthodontics delivers advantages that go well beyond a straighter appearance. Those who go through orthodontic treatment often describe gains in several aspects of their oral health, daily comfort, and self-image.
- Easier Daily Cleaning — Straight teeth have fewer tight angles and overlapping surfaces that challenge thorough brushing, which makes daily brushing and flossing significantly easier.
- Reduced Risk of Tooth Wear and Damage — Uneven bite forces can create uneven pressure on specific enamel surfaces, resulting in fractures that compounds with age and use. Fixing the alignment stops this cycle.
- Greater Social Confidence — Evidence strongly shows the link among smile satisfaction, social ease and personal relationships. Many people who finish orthodontics report smiling more freely after treatment concludes.
- Improved Bite Function — A properly aligned bite supports efficient food processing more completely and without strain, which benefits better digestion and nutrient absorption.
- Reduced Jaw Joint Strain — Individuals with chronic headaches or facial soreness find that the root issue was an orthodontic issue they didn't recognize that orthodontics can address.
- Reduced Speech Impediments — Tooth and jaw alignment plays a role in the ability to pronounce certain letters and copyright. Treating notable spacing or bite issues can make a real difference in communication confidence.
- Long-Term Cost Savings on Dental Care — Correcting orthodontic concerns before they worsen can prevent significant dental repairs that stem from cumulative damage from years of misaligned function.
- Oral Health as a Gateway to General Health — Dental wellbeing and overall wellness are more deeply linked than research used to suggest. Better oral hygiene outcomes benefits the body far beyond the dental chair.

Frequently Asked Orthodontics Questions
Patients often arrive with the same concerns regarding orthodontics. The following covers direct answers to some of the most common.
How much does orthodontics treatment typically cost?
Orthodontic treatment costs differs significantly based on appliance selection, case difficulty, and total treatment duration. As a broad range, full orthodontic correction may cost anywhere from $3,500 to $8,500 based on appliance type and case length. Most orthodontic benefit plans include an orthodontic benefit that reduces out-of-pocket costs significantly. Our office provides interest-free financing and flexible monthly payment plans that keep orthodontics within reach for most budgets.
How much time will I spend in orthodontic treatment?
Treatment duration in orthodontics depends on a combination of elements such as the severity of misalignment, the patient's age, and the type of appliance. Simpler cases can often finish in under a year. More involved cases typically require up to thirty-six months to finish all phases of movement. Your orthodontics team will outline expected milestones during the planning appointment.
Are braces or aligners better for my situation?
Traditional brackets and removable trays achieve outstanding alignment outcomes across a variety of bite and alignment issues, but the right choice depends on the individual. Braces are bonded permanently throughout treatment and work continuously without effort from you. Removable tray systems can be taken out for social events, sports, and hygiene routines but must be worn diligently to work as intended. Your treatment planner will assess your specific case and suggest the option most appropriate to your anatomy and lifestyle preferences.
Can adults really benefit from orthodontics?
There is no upper age limit in seeking orthodontics. Orthodontic forces work at any point after the permanent teeth have fully emerged as long as the supporting bone and gum tissue are healthy. Adults may experience a modestly longer treatment timeline than adolescents, but results are just as satisfying. Many adult patients opt for less visible treatment options to minimize visibility during treatment.
Is retention actually necessary after orthodontics ends?
Wearing a retainer after orthodontics is non-negotiable. The biological reality is that teeth want to drift back toward their original positions once active treatment ends. Most patients begin with wearing retainers all day and night for a period after treatment, eventually reducing to wearing only during sleep once the teeth have stabilized. If worn as directed, your orthodontic results can be maintained for alignment for the long term.
